Central Data Exchange Network & Electronic Reporting Through NetDMR in Connecticut
EPAs 2015 NPDES Electronic Reporting Rule (eRule) required permittees with water discharge permits to submit Discharge Monitoring Reports electronically. Connecticut utilizes EPA’s Central Data Exchange (CDX) Network to access the Web-based NetDMR application. The CDX registration website supports the requirements and procedures set forth under the EPA's proposed Cross-Media Electronic Reporting Regulation.
What is NetDMR?
NetDMR is a web-based application that allows water dischargers to submit DMRS electronically to Connecticut. NetDMR provides separate customizable program services unique to each permittee.

Register for a CDX/NetDMR Account in 3 Easy Steps:
Step 1: Review and complete the CT DEEP NetDMR Subscriber Agreement
The NetDMR Subscriber Agreement should be reviewed and signed by the Signatory Authority, and any delegated users that will submit DMR data on behalf of a site.

Step 2: Create a CDX/NetDMR Account
Visit the CDX website at https://cdx.epa.gov/ to create your user account.
EPA provides tutorials here: How to create a new NetDMR account
Step 3: Request Signatory Roles in CDX/NetDMR
The CDX/NetDMR account can be created online at anytime, however, you will not be able to request user roles until you have submitted the signed NetDMR Subscriber Agreement to CT DEEP & it has been approved.
